FCF Yield % is calculated as Free Cash Flow divided by Market Capitalization. It is a financial solvency ratio that compares the free cash flow a company is expected to earn against its market value.

As of today, China Citic Bank's Trailing 12-Month Free Cash Flow is $78,969 Mil, and Market Cap is $55,705 Mil. Therefore, China Citic Bank's FCF Yield % for today is 146.38%.

China Citic Bank FCF Yield % Explanation

Similar to Earnings Yield %, FCF Yield % is financial solvency ratio. A lower ratio suggests a less attractive investment, indicating that investors might not receive substantial returns in proportion to their investment. Conversely, a high free cash flow yield signals that a company generates sufficient cash to comfortably meet its debts, obligations, and dividend payments, making it a promising investment choice.

China Citic Bank FCF Yield % Calculation

FCF Yield % is a financial solvency ratio that compares the free cash flow a company is expected to earn against its market value.

China Citic Bank's FCF Yield % for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

FCF Yield %=Free Cash Flow / Market Cap
=57539.471 / 49913.710314
=115.28%

China Citic Bank's annualized FCF Yield % for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

FCF Yield %=Free Cash Flow * Annualized Factor / Market Cap
=25859.607 * 4 / 53925.7264942
=191.82%

China Citic Bank Business Description

Address 10 Guanghua Road, 6-30th Floor and 32-42th Floor, Building No. 1, Chaoyang District, Beijing, CHN, 100020
China Citic Bank, headquartered in Beijing, ranks as China's ninth-largest commercial lender. The bank operates a nationwide network of 1,459 branches across 153 cities, supplemented by offshore presence in Hong Kong, Macao, New York, Los Angeles, and Singapore as of mid-2024. Founded in 1987, it serves as a core subsidiary of Citic Group, a premier state-owned conglomerate.
